5A-3-.001 AGRICULTURAL AND FISH HATCHERY USE OF FIRECRACKERS
0.9K chars
Any person who is engaged in agricultural works or who operates a fish hatchery may use firecrackers solely and exclusively for the purpose of frightening birds from doing harm to any such person's agricultural works or fish hatchery operation; provided that any such person shall…
5A-3-.002 AGRICULTURAL AND FISH HATCHERY USE OF FIRECRACKERS
0.3K chars
Any person may acquire from any authorized person firecrackers for purposes stated in Rule 5A-3.001, F.A.C., upon presenting a copy of his statement filed with the sheriff. Rulemaking Authority 791.07 FS. Law Implemented 791.07 FS. History-Repromulgated 12-31-74, Amended 12-21-75…
